Understanding Your Personal Brand
Your personal brand is essentially the story you share with the world about who you are. It’s reflected in every professional interaction, from your online presence to the way you network in person. A well-crafted brand communicates your unique value proposition and helps you stand out in a crowded marketplace.
Key Elements of a Personal Brand
- Authenticity:
Your personal brand should be a true reflection of your values, experiences, and personality. Authenticity builds trust and helps you connect on a deeper level with your audience. - Consistency:
Whether you’re on social media, at a networking event, or in a job interview, consistency in your messaging and style reinforces your identity and makes your brand memorable. - Clarity:
Know what you stand for and what you offer. A clear brand message helps others quickly understand your strengths and the unique benefits you bring to the table. - Visibility:
In the digital age, an effective personal brand requires a strong online presence. Your digital footprint should reinforce your professional identity and make it easy for others to find and connect with you.

Strategies to Build an Authentic Personal Brand
Creating a personal brand that truly reflects your identity takes deliberate effort and continuous refinement. Below are actionable strategies to help you build and maintain an authentic brand in the digital age:
1. Define Your Core Values and Unique Strengths
- Self-Reflection:
Spend time identifying what truly matters to you. What values guide your decisions? What are your standout skills and experiences? Journaling or personality assessments can provide valuable insights. - Develop Your Brand Statement:
Craft a concise brand statement that encapsulates who you are, what you do best, and the impact you wish to create. For example: “I empower businesses to innovate through creative digital strategies while staying true to ethical practices.”
2. Optimize Your Online Presence
- Professional Profiles:
Ensure your LinkedIn, Twitter, and other professional profiles reflect your authentic self. Use a friendly yet professional tone, update your achievements regularly, and let your personality shine through your summaries. - Personal Website or Blog:
Consider creating a personal website or blog where you can share your story in greater detail. Use this platform to showcase your portfolio, share case studies, or write about lessons learned in your professional journey. - Consistent Visual Identity:
Use consistent colors, fonts, and imagery across your online platforms. A cohesive visual identity reinforces your brand and makes it more recognizable.
3. Create and Share Valuable Content
- Thought Leadership:
Write articles, record videos, or start a podcast on topics that resonate with your expertise and passions. Sharing your insights not only positions you as an expert but also reinforces your authentic voice. - Engage with Your Audience:
Use social media to interact with your network. Share your experiences, comment on industry trends, and participate in discussions. Authentic engagement builds a community around your brand. - Showcase Your Journey:
Don’t shy away from sharing both your successes and your challenges. Real stories of growth and learning can inspire others and add depth to your personal brand.
4. Network Authentically
- Attend Industry Events:
Participate in conferences, webinars, or local meetups where you can connect with like-minded professionals. Authentic networking is about building relationships, not just collecting business cards. - Seek Mentorship and Collaboration:
Build relationships with mentors and peers who share your values. Collaborative projects can help you grow your network and reinforce your brand through shared successes. - Follow-Up:
After meeting new contacts, follow up with personalized messages that reference your conversation. Consistent, genuine follow-up fosters long-term relationships and expands your professional community.
5. Monitor and Evolve Your Brand
- Solicit Feedback:
Regularly ask for feedback from colleagues, mentors, or even your audience. Constructive criticism can provide new perspectives and help you refine your brand. - Stay Updated:
The digital landscape is always evolving. Stay informed about industry trends and be willing to adapt your brand strategy as needed, while always remaining true to your core values. - Celebrate Milestones:
Publicly acknowledge your achievements and growth. Celebrating milestones not only boosts your confidence but also demonstrates the evolution of your brand over time.
